The Aster *Recently updated (Message for openings)

The Aster is a recently updated 1930's home in Prime Thomas Square/Streetcar Historic District. Truly live like a local in this super trendy neighborhood, just a few blocks from the famous Forsyth Park and a gorgeously scenic walk (or quick Uber) to the River. Walking distance to some amazing restaurants, and best hidden gems. This luxe home has tons of character with original 100yr-old pine hardwood floors and impressive 10-ft. ceilings, along with whimsical touches throughout.
The vacation home is air-conditioned and features a kitchen and space to spread out with a dining area. Guests can expect to find free WiFi. Other standard amenities include a washing machine, a coffee maker, and an ironing board.

Convient but noisy
-We chose this property because we wanted to be in the historic district so we could walk to our booked tours. It was great for us becausse we like to walk (sometimes a mile from our booked tour). If you are not a walker plan on needing to drive and deal with parking. -While the house was fairly clean, it was noisy due to traffic on Barnard street. -The house had an off street parking place which was great. The beds were vey comfortable and sleeping would have been perfect if not for the road noise. -lastly, we are seniors and would advise people our age to be aware of trip hazards due to transition striips for wood floor and no grab bars in the bathroom. -
